Q: “How much does it cost to get in?” / “I’m going to attend!”
A: The event is free to enter, however you must, must, MUST sign up and state your intention of coming on the Summer of Sonic website.  If you do not you may well find you are not allowed in due to the great demand on the hall - websites and press peeps need to do this as well! You will have to pass through a “checkpoint” where we’ll be checking you on the list - you’ll also (whilst stocks last) be receiving some goodies as well as a raffle ticket. “…SEGA has organised…”
No. SoS is a concept not of SEGA’s but of the fans, SEGA are backing the fans and showing support by partly bankrolling/organising this event I say partly because the fans involved in the event themselves have invested their own monies into this in order to hire the hall, misc systems, etc.  Remember SoS was happening with or without our (SEGA’s) involvement!  Its got a lot of help from SEGA admittedly but there are a lot of fans out there bending over backwards to make it a success for everyone else and they deserve acknowledgement.  Because as you all know Sonic fans are THE BEST.

Q: “When should I/we turn up?”
A: The numbers attending is expected to be large, so if you all turn up at once and stay for the whole thing we might have a problem.  Things won’t really start kicking into gear for at least an hour after the doors open anyway.  Once you get in we will mark you so you can leave and come back a bit later if you want to go off into town and get some lunch.

Q: “Ah yes lunch…”
A: There will be a selection of food available, but it won’t be a full scale banquet.  It’ll be lots of snack and nibbly bits.  If there isn’t a cheese and pineapple hedgehog I’ll be officially upset, considering.  A ready supply of soft drinks will be available.

Q: “Will I be able to show people just how good an artist I am / how much I OWN at game X?”
A: There will be contests in gaming and art, we’re inviting people to bring along fanart and we’ll have a mass wall of the stuff at the back of the hall in the Art section.  The art contest on the day will be to draw a subject matter within a strict time limit.  The best one will win a prize!
